Vector graphics are built from mathematical paths, which means you can scale them to any size without losing clarity or ending up with jagged edges. This makes them ideal for logos, print materials, and responsive web design where the image might appear on both a mobile screen and a billboard. Most modern design tools, such as Adobe Illustrator and Sketch, handle these files natively.
When you download a vector usa map stock image, you usually receive the file in formats like SVG or EPS, which preserve the editable layers. This allows you to change colors, hide certain states, or rearrange regions to fit your narrative. The flexibility of vectors is why so many marketing teams rely on them for consistent branding.

Search engine optimization plays a significant role in how often people discover your content, and image optimization is a crucial part of that process. A descriptive filename, such as usa-map-with-highlighted-states.svg, tells search engines what the file is about before they even see the visual content. Pairing this with a concise alt text that includes relevant keywords improves accessibility and helps images appear in image search results.
Performance is another hidden factor that affects user experience, because slow loading pages can drive visitors away. Compressing your usa map stock image without visible loss of quality reduces file size and keeps your layout fast. Tools like TinyPNG or built in optimization features in design platforms can strip away unnecessary metadata while preserving clarity.




















Color is one of the most powerful ways to guide the viewer’s eye on a static map. Instead of showing the entire country in one shade, you can dynamically highlight specific states or regions that are relevant to your offer. This technique is common in political campaigns, regional sales promotions, and demographic studies.
Using a limited palette, such as one bold accent color for the target area and grayscale for the rest, creates immediate focus. Interactive online maps take this further by allowing users to hover or click to reveal more data, turning a static picture into an engaging experience.
Beyond simple geography, you can use maps to communicate statistics and trends through heat maps, choropleth schemes, or proportional symbol maps. A usa map stock image in this context acts as a canvas for data, showing patterns such as population density, election results, or economic indicators at a glance. These visuals are popular in journalism, academia, and business intelligence because they make complex numbers easier to digest.
To ensure your visualization is effective, avoid clutter and maintain a clear legend that explains the scale or categories. Consistent shading and accurate labeling prevent misinterpretation, especially when the map is shared across different channels or languages.
